.hero-contact{position:relative;z-index:0;margin-top:-140px;background-color:#000;background-color:rgba(var(--primaryColorRGB), 0.65)}.hero-contact .bg-picture-wrapper{height:100%;position:absolute;top:0;right:0;bottom:0;left:0;z-index:0;display:flex;flex-direction:column;justify-content:flex-end}.hero-contact .bg-picture-wrapper img{display:block;width:100%;height:100%;-o-object-position:center bottom;object-position:center bottom;-o-object-fit:contain;object-fit:contain;z-index:2}.hero-contact .bg-picture-wrapper .color-overlay{width:100%;height:100%;position:absolute;left:0;top:0;display:block;background:rgba(var(--primaryColorRGB), 0.5);z-index:0}.hero-contact .bg-picture-wrapper .gradient-overlay{width:100%;height:100%;position:absolute;left:0;top:0;display:block;background:rgba(var(--primaryColorRGB), 0.8);background:linear-gradient(180deg, rgba(255, 255, 255, 0) 50%, rgba(var(--primaryColorRGB), 1) 100%);z-index:1}.hero-contact .hero-columns{position:relative;padding:170px 25px 40px;color:#fff;max-width:1200px;margin:0 auto;display:flex;flex-direction:column-reverse}.hero-contact .left{min-height:500px}.hero-contact .left .foreground-picture{margin-bottom:30px;display:flex}@media(min-width: 780px){.hero-contact .left .foreground-picture{display:none}}.hero-contact .left .foreground-picture img{width:100%;height:auto;display:block}.hero-contact .right{margin-top:50px;background:#495574;color:#000;padding:30px 25px;display:flex;flex-flow:column;justify-content:center;align-items:center;border-radius:4px}@media(max-width: 767px){.hero-contact .right{margin-top:0;margin-bottom:40px}}.hero-contact .right .form-title{font-size:35px;line-height:95px;color:#fff;font-weight:500;font-family:"PT Serif",serif;margin:0}@media(max-width: 767px){.hero-contact .right .form-title{margin-bottom:20px;font-size:22px;line-height:52px}}.hero-contact .right .gform_wrapper .gform-body .gform_fields .gfield{margin-bottom:27px}.hero-contact .right .gform_wrapper .gform-body .gform_fields .gfield label{display:none}.hero-contact .right .gform_wrapper .gform-body .gform_fields .gfield .ginput_container input,.hero-contact .right .gform_wrapper .gform-body .gform_fields .gfield .ginput_container textarea,.hero-contact .right .gform_wrapper .gform-body .gform_fields .gfield .ginput_container select{height:60px;width:100%;font-weight:800;font-size:16px;font-size:1rem;color:var(--text);padding:0 15px;border-radius:4px;border:0}.hero-contact .right .gform_wrapper .gform-body .gform_fields .gfield .ginput_container input::-moz-placeholder, .hero-contact .right .gform_wrapper .gform-body .gform_fields .gfield .ginput_container textarea::-moz-placeholder, .hero-contact .right .gform_wrapper .gform-body .gform_fields .gfield .ginput_container select::-moz-placeholder{opacity:.7}.hero-contact .right .gform_wrapper .gform-body .gform_fields .gfield .ginput_container input::placeholder,.hero-contact .right .gform_wrapper .gform-body .gform_fields .gfield .ginput_container textarea::placeholder,.hero-contact .right .gform_wrapper .gform-body .gform_fields .gfield .ginput_container select::placeholder{opacity:.7}.hero-contact .right .gform_wrapper .gform-body .gform_fields .gfield .ginput_container textarea{height:auto;padding:15px}.hero-contact .right .gform_wrapper .gform-body .gform_fields .gfield .ginput_container .nice-select{width:100%;height:60px;margin-bottom:15px}.hero-contact .right .gform_wrapper .gform-body .gform_fields .gfield .ginput_container .nice-select .current{line-height:60px;font-weight:800;font-size:16px;font-size:1rem;color:var(--text);opacity:.7}.hero-contact .right .gform_wrapper .gform-body .gform_fields .gfield .ginput_container .nice-select .list{margin:0;width:100%}.hero-contact .right .gform_wrapper .gform-body .gform_fields .gfield .gfield_label{color:#fff;font-size:18px}.hero-contact .right .gform_wrapper .gform-body .gform_fields .gfield .gfield_label .gfield_required{display:none}.hero-contact .right .gform_wrapper .gform-body .gform_fields .gfield--type-checkbox{border:none}.hero-contact .right .gform_wrapper .gform-body .gform_fields .gfield--type-checkbox .gfield_checkbox{display:flex;justify-content:space-between;flex-wrap:wrap}.hero-contact .right .gform_wrapper .gform-body .gform_fields .gfield--type-checkbox .gfield_checkbox .gchoice{flex-basis:47%;display:flex;justify-content:flex-start;align-items:center;gap:20px}.hero-contact .right .gform_wrapper .gform-body .gform_fields .gfield--type-checkbox .gfield_checkbox .gchoice input{width:18px;height:18px}.hero-contact .right .gform_wrapper .gform-body .gform_fields .gfield--type-checkbox .gfield_checkbox .gchoice label{margin:0 0 0;font-size:16px}.hero-contact .right .gform_wrapper .gform-body .gform_fields .gfield--type-consent{flex:0 0 100%;cursor:pointer;border:none;display:flex}.hero-contact .right .gform_wrapper .gform-body .gform_fields .gfield--type-consent .gform-field-label{display:none}.hero-contact .right .gform_wrapper .gform-body .gform_fields .gfield--type-consent .ginput_container{display:flex;flex-flow:row nowrap;align-items:center}.hero-contact .right .gform_wrapper .gform-body .gform_fields .gfield--type-consent .ginput_container input[type=checkbox]{-webkit-appearance:none;-moz-appearance:none;appearance:none;background-color:#fff;margin:0;width:inherit !important;font:inherit;color:rgba(0,0,0,0);width:16px;height:16px !important;border:0;padding:0 !important;transform:translateY(-0.075em);display:grid;place-content:center;box-shadow:0px 0px 20px 4px rgba(0,0,0,.1490196078)}.hero-contact .right .gform_wrapper .gform-body .gform_fields .gfield--type-consent .ginput_container input[type=checkbox]::before{content:"";width:16px;height:16px;transform:scale(0);transition:120ms transform ease-in-out;box-shadow:inset 1em 1em var(--tertiaryColor);background-color:CanvasText;transform-origin:bottom left;-webkit-clip-path:polygon(14% 44%, 0 65%, 50% 100%, 100% 16%, 80% 0%, 43% 62%);clip-path:polygon(14% 44%, 0 65%, 50% 100%, 100% 16%, 80% 0%, 43% 62%)}.hero-contact .right .gform_wrapper .gform-body .gform_fields .gfield--type-consent .ginput_container input[type=checkbox]:checked::before{transform:scale(1)}.hero-contact .right .gform_wrapper .gform-body .gform_fields .gfield--type-consent .ginput_container .gform-field-label{cursor:pointer;position:relative;display:inline-block !important;font-family:"Open Sans",sans-serif;font-size:16px;font-weight:400;line-height:28px;text-align:left;color:#fff;margin-left:15px}.hero-contact .right .gform_wrapper .gform_footer .gform_button{color:var(--text)}.hero-contact .right .gform_wrapper .gform-body .gform_fields .gfield label{display:block;font-size:18px;line-height:28px;color:#fff;font-weight:500;font-family:"PT Serif",serif;margin:0 0 20px}.hero-contact .right .gform_wrapper .gform-body .gform_fields .gfield label .gfield_required{display:none}.hero-contact .hero-title{font-size:34px;line-height:54px;font-weight:500;margin-bottom:30px;color:#fff;font-family:"PT Serif",serif;text-align:center}.hero-contact .hero-text{font-size:20px;line-height:34px;margin-bottom:30px;color:#fff;font-family:"Lato",sans-serif}@media(max-width: 1023px){.hero-contact .hero-text{text-align:center;margin:30px 0}}.hero-contact .hero-logos{display:flex;flex-flow:column;align-items:center}.hero-contact .hero-logos img{margin-bottom:30px}.hero-contact .hero-logos img:last-child{margin-bottom:0}@media(min-width: 820px){.hero-contact .hero-columns{flex-direction:row;justify-content:space-between;align-items:stretch;flex-flow:row nowrap}.hero-contact .left{flex:0 0 47%}.hero-contact .right{flex:0 0 47%;margin-top:0}.hero-contact .hero-title{font-size:50px}}@media(min-width: 1024px){.hero-contact .bg-picture-wrapper{width:100%;height:100%;display:block;position:absolute;top:0;left:0}.hero-contact .bg-picture-wrapper img{position:absolute;-o-object-fit:cover;object-fit:cover;-o-object-position:center center;object-position:center center}.hero-contact .left{padding-top:80px}}@media(min-width: 1280px){.hero-contact{margin-top:-160px}.hero-contact .bg-picture-wrapper{width:100%;height:100%;display:block;position:absolute;top:0;left:0}.hero-contact .bg-picture-wrapper img{position:absolute;-o-object-fit:cover;object-fit:cover;-o-object-position:center center;object-position:center center}.hero-contact .hero-columns{padding-top:250px;padding-bottom:100px}.hero-contact .left{padding-top:0;flex:0 0 55%}.hero-contact .right{padding:10px 50px 40px 50px;min-height:600px}.hero-contact .hero-title{font-size:80px;line-height:100px;font-weight:400;color:#fff;padding-top:50px;margin-bottom:30px;transform:translateX(-40px)}.hero-contact .hero-text{transform:translateX(-40px)}}.gform_submission_error{color:var(--tertiaryColor);font-size:18px;line-height:28px}.gfield_validation_message{color:var(--tertiaryColor);font-size:18px;line-height:28px;margin-top:20px}.gf_progressbar_title{color:var(--tertiaryColor)}.gf_progressbar_title span{color:var(--tertiaryColor)}.gf_progressbar{display:none}.gform_previous_button,.gform_next_button{box-sizing:border-box;display:inline-block;text-align:center;font-family:"Lato",sans-serif;font-size:16px;font-weight:500;line-height:24px;font-weight:800;border-radius:5px;text-transform:uppercase;letter-spacing:1px;padding:20px;transition:color .2s ease-in-out,background-color .2s ease-in-out;background-color:var(--buttonColor);cursor:pointer;border:0;color:#fff}

/*# sourceMappingURL=template-form-standalone.css.map */